Transaction fffe66fca402d6b6ae77f5a2c92659a0e0d798a104154ad26e9f0f65f21fb846

1 Input
2 Outputs
  • fffe66fca402d6b6ae77f5a2c92659a0e0d798a104154ad26e9f0f65f21fb846:0
  • value  149950000
    address  18diXJqnMK2LuTeLLyscJggX7JCXFDDEAk
  • fffe66fca402d6b6ae77f5a2c92659a0e0d798a104154ad26e9f0f65f21fb846:1
  • value  2051202852
    address  1H6ZZpRmMnrw8ytepV3BYwMjYYnEkWDqVP